1. Importance of Precision and Accuracy

Precision and accuracy are crucial in CNC lathe operations, as they heavily impact the finished product’s quality. A lathe with consistent precision reduces errors and waste, leading to:

  • Lower rework and reject rates: Parts that are manufactured to exact dimensions the first time save time and materials.
  • Enhanced product quality: Consistent accuracy fosters customer trust.
  • Better assembly efficiency: Precise parts promote smooth assembly processes.

2. Size and Capacity Considerations

Evaluating the dimensions and complexities of the parts you intend to manufacture is essential:

  • Machining limitations: A machine that is too small may hinder your ability to produce parts efficiently.
  • Safety concerns: Overloading a CNC lathe can pose safety risks and potentially damage the machine.
  • Unused capacity: Conversely, an excessively large lathe may be costly and wasteful.

3. Compatibility with Cutting Tools

The efficiency of machining depends on the compatibility with various cutting tools. Common tools include:

  • Turning tools: For shaping workpiece diameters.
  • Boring tools: To enlarge existing holes or create new ones.

4. Automation Features

Advanced automation not only streamlines production but also enhances efficiency:

  • Automatic tool changers: To reduce setup time and improve workflow.

5. Maintenance and Durability

Investigate the construction quality of the CNC lathe to ensure longevity and minimize maintenance costs. It is vital to choose machines that have easy maintenance and reliable parts support.

FAQs

  1. What distinguishes CNC technology from traditional machining? CNC automates machining through computer programmed controls, unlike conventional methods that rely on manual inputs.
  2. What is the best way to ascertain the right size machine for my needs? Analyze your workpiece specifications including dimensions and complexity.
  3. Why is software integration important? It simplifies interaction between design systems and CNC machines.
  4. What maintenance practices are essential for CNC lathe machines? Regular lubrication, system cleaning, and alignment checks.
  5. How can I maintain safety with CNC lathes? Implement safety measures like guarding, training, and following operational protocols.
